What Detox Resilience Looks Like Physiologically
Detox resilience is expressed through consistency. The liver, kidneys, lymphatic system, and cellular antioxidant networks are structured for uninterrupted activity, responding to daily exposures without requiring escalation or recovery periods.
When these systems receive steady nutritional input and adequate recovery time, detox processes proceed quietly. Metabolic byproducts are neutralized, conjugated, and eliminated without triggering inflammatory signaling, stress responses, or perceptible symptoms.
Over time, this consistency preserves enzymatic efficiency, antioxidant balance, and tissue integrity. Detox functions remain responsive without becoming reactive, allowing the body to adapt to fluctuating demands while maintaining metabolic stability.
How Excessive Detox Pressure Disrupts Detox Efficiency
Sustained detoxification depends on proportional support. When detox inputs escalate faster than antioxidant and repair capacity, metabolic intermediates accumulate rather than clear.
Increased detox pressure raises oxidative demand, consumes glutathione reserves, and places additional load on methylation and conjugation pathways. If elimination and antioxidant systems are not supported at the same pace, neutralized compounds remain in circulation longer, increasing cellular exposure rather than reducing it.
Symptoms commonly interpreted as detox “reactions” often reflect this mismatch. Headaches, fatigue, digestive disruption, or irritability signal that processing, neutralization, and clearance are no longer synchronized.
Long-term detox resilience is maintained by protecting antioxidant systems, preserving methylation balance, and allowing cellular repair mechanisms to keep pace with exposure. Efficiency is sustained when detox activity remains aligned with recovery capacity.
Nutrient Consistency as the Foundation of Resilience
Detoxification relies on nutrients that must be available continuously. Glutathione precursors, mineral cofactors, antioxidants, and membrane-supportive lipids are consumed every day as part of normal metabolic activity.
Consistency matters more than intensity. Fluctuating intake leads to uneven detox performance, while steady availability supports predictable processing and clearance. This applies across detox systems, including amino acids used in conjugation, minerals required for enzymatic reactions, and antioxidants that neutralize reactive intermediates.

Daily Practices to Support Detox Resilience
Maintaining detox efficiency is reinforced through consistent daily habits. Adequate hydration, timed throughout the day, supports renal clearance and lymphatic flow. Gentle movement—such as stretching, walking, or yoga—promotes circulation and encourages steady elimination. Even simple evening routines, like dimmed lighting, light reading, or slow stretching, help the nervous system downshift, aligning metabolism and repair processes with the body’s natural rhythms. Small, consistent behaviors create conditions for detox pathways to function quietly and efficiently, day after day.
